Which values from this set {−30, −20, −10, 0, 10, 20} satisfy this inequality?
−1/5x+3 ≤ 7
please solve asap im so confused

Answer:
Explanation:
-1/5 x+3 ≤7
-1/5 x≤7-3
-1/5 x≤4
x≥-20
{-20,-10,0,10,20}
